Output e5eefc14920681562818d99e714795271248edf2f510beb48c31774ec3ac6f91:1

value
261845463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1d1acaa7ec28d804eb04ca97b57e1dbb076000c OP_EQUAL
address
3LpSL5GM5Jp2aR8VDXKftzNJzAQqyoqBzN
transaction
e5eefc14920681562818d99e714795271248edf2f510beb48c31774ec3ac6f91
confirmations
302866
spent
true